Vertu Motors non-executive chairman Andy Goss has said the agency model is a ‘total myth’ and that manufacturers’ time would be best spent focussing on the things they do best.
Goss joined the Car Dealer Podcast this week and shared his view on topics currently affecting the motor trade, including whether moving to agency sales would be good for customers.
